Twizzle Tots!
Children will be introduced to the
principles of Ballet and Creative Dance in a fun, informal and
imaginative environment. These sessions are aimed
specifically at children aged 2 - 4 years and will give them
the chance to learn how to use their bodies whilst moving.
Parents/Carers will have the opportunity to participate in
sessions and to actively encourage their children to learn and
develop through movement.
Rushmoor Dance Companies
Rushmoor Infant, Junior and Youth
Dance companies aim to provide members with wide and varied
dance experiences.
Each week dancers will work on a
specific type/style of dance and learn to explore and create
their own steps along side those choroegraphed by our
teachers.
Once a dance has been formed and rehearsed
the groups will have the opportunity to perform at various
local and county wide events.
These sessions are
funded partially by the North East Hampshire School Sport
Partnership through the Big Lottery Fund.
Creative / Contemporary Dance
Allows individuals to learn a new
dance form and create their own unique movements all in the
same session!
Creative / Contemporary dance gives a
hightened sense of body awareness and co-ordination as well as
allowing exploration of individual and group creativity.
A wide variety of music will be used from Classical to
Experimental and Popular genres.
